To create a proposed budget for a project in Primavera Cloud:
- Sign in to Primavera Cloud as a global administrator or an application administrator with permissions to use the Tasks, and Cash Flow applications.
- Select a workspace for the project:
- In the object selector, select Workspaces.
- In the Search bar, search and select the workspace for the project.
- Add a project in the selected workspace as follows:
- On the Workspace Home page, select + Add..., and then select Project....
- In the Project Details step of the Projects wizard, enter information in the required fields for your project, and then select Finish.
- On the Project Home page, select View Summary & Settings....
- Enter the Project Planned Finish date for the project and select Save.
- Add a proposed budget for this project as follows:
- In the sidebar, select Cost and Funds, and then select Cash Flow.
- In the Total Cost column, enter values for Planned Budget, Forecast, and Actual.
- Note: A Forecast value must exist for this project.
- Select Save.
- Associate a portfolio with this project as follows:
- In the object selector, select Portfolios, and then select Add Portfolio....
- In the Name field, enter a name for the portfolio, and then select Add.
- On the Portfolios page, select the row listing the portfolio you added.
- In the Project List detail tab below, select Edit Filter.
- In the Set Filter Criteria dialog box, select the project with the proposed budget values using the name of the project, and then select Assign.
- Select Save.
- Add a scenario for the portfolio with the project containing proposed budget values as follows:
- In the object selector, select Portfolios.
- In the Search bar, search and select the portfolio you created above.
- In the sidebar, select Cost and Funds, and then select the Add Scenario button.
- In the Name field, enter a name for the scenario and then select Save.
- In the Constraints & Objectives section, optimize the scenario as follows:
- Under Primary Objective, select Proposed Budget from the Maximize list.
- Select Optimize.
- In the Project View tab, expand your project in the Name column.
- To link the project's planned budget with the proposed budget, select Link.
- From the <scenario name> list, select Proposed....
- In the Propose <Scenario Name> dialog box, select Propose.
The Budget Review Status column for the proposed budget of the project is in a Pending status.
Note: The status of the proposed budget must be set to Pending to send this data to P6.
